发明名称 Phenalkylamine derivatives, pharmaceutical compositions containing them, and their use in therapy
摘要 The present invention relates to phenalkylamine derivatives of the formula (I); or a physiologically tolerated salt thereof. ;The invention relates to pharmaceutical compositions comprising such phenalkylamine derivatives, and the use of such phenalkylamine derivatives for therapeutic purposes. The phenalkylamine derivatives are GlyT1 inhibitors.
